In the intricate landscape of Sydney's electrical infrastructure, a Level 2 electrician differs from the general electrical tradesperson. Far from just installing power points or fixing minor electrical wiring concerns within a residential or commercial property, a Level 2 electrician, also called an Accredited check here Company (ASP) Level 2, is uniquely qualified and authorised to deal with the electrical service network that connects a consumer's facilities to the main electricity grid. This distinction is vital, as their work typically involves engaging with live electrical device and high-voltage systems, demanding substantial training, strenuous accreditation, and a deep understanding of security protocols and market regulations.

The journey to ending up being a Level 2 electrician in Sydney is a testimony to devotion and advanced knowing. It normally begins with a foundational Certificate III in Electrotechnology Electrician, the standard qualification for any certified electrician. Nevertheless, to attain Level 2 accreditation, additional specialised training and assessments are mandatory. This consists of undertaking an Accredited Provider (ASP) Level 2 course provided by Registered Training Organisations (RTOs) approved by the NSW Department of Preparation, Industry and Environment. These courses explore the intricacies of overhead and underground service lines, metering devices, and direct connections to the network. Upon effective completion, electricians apply for accreditation with the NSW government and authorisation from the relevant network operators, such as Ausgrid or Endeavour Energy, for the specific classifications of work they wish to carry out.

There are typically 4 unique categories of Level 2 accreditation, each enabling specialised services. Classification 2A covers detaching and reconnecting service lines at the connection point, an essential task often required for restorations or property demolitions. Classification 2B focuses on underground service conductors and cabling systems, involving excavation and the setup or repair of below ground electrical infrastructure. Category 2C refer to overhead service conductors and power lines, that includes dealing with poles and aerial electrical wiring. Lastly, Category 2D involves working with network service devices, including the setup and replacement of electrical energy meters and service protection devices. This tiered accreditation guarantees that each Level 2 electrician has the specific competence needed for the extremely specialised jobs they undertake.

The services a Level 2 electrician typically uses in Sydney are important for both residential and industrial residential or commercial properties, particularly when handling the user interface in between the property's electrical system and the broader network. Among their main roles is the connection and disconnection of electrical energy supply to a residential or commercial property from the main grid. This is a typical requirement for new builds, significant remodellings, or demolition tasks. They are the only authorised specialists who can safely establish or sever this essential link.

Another significant service is power upgrades. Many older Sydney homes and organizations might have obsoleted electrical systems that can not deal with the needs of modern-day devices and technology. A Level 2 electrician can upgrade a home from a single-phase to a two-phase or perhaps three-phase power supply, which is typically essential for bigger homes, business premises, or properties setting up high-power equipment like electrical lorry charging stations or substantial air conditioning systems. This involves upgrading the consumer mains and potentially the switchboard to securely accommodate the increased power capacity.

Metering services are likewise a core proficiency of Level 2 electricians. They are authorised to set up, remove, and update electrical power meters, including the progressively typical smart meters. Precise metering is important for tracking energy usage and making sure appropriate billing from energy merchants. They make sure that all metering setups comply with regulatory requirements and interact efficiently with the energy network.

Moreover, Level 2 electricians are vital for repairing and maintaining service lines, whether they are overhead or underground. These lines are exposed to numerous aspects and can suffer damage from weather, plant life, or general wear and tear. When a defect notification is issued by the energy provider due to damaged cable televisions, a Level 2 electrician is the go-to expert to examine the problem, perform the needed repair work, and make sure the security and connection of the power supply to the property. This typically involves dealing with live wires, underscoring the vital value of their specialised training and adherence to strict safety protocols.

Installation and maintenance of private power poles likewise fall under the purview of Level 2 electricians. For residential or commercial properties that receive their power through a private pole, these electricians are accountable for its setup, repair work, moving, and even replacement if it becomes broken or unsafe. They guarantee that these private poles are structurally sound and correctly connected to the network, sticking to all pertinent safety and building requirements.

Beyond these core services, Level 2 electricians often manage short-term power options, particularly for building and construction websites. They can set up short-lived contractors' poles and switchboards, providing a safe and trustworthy power supply for continuous projects. They also perform electrical safety evaluations concentrating on the point of attachment and consumer mains, determining prospective threats and guaranteeing compliance with Australian requirements. In emergency situation scenarios involving the main power supply, such as extensive blackouts or harmed service lines, a Level 2 electrician is geared up to react quickly and safely, working to restore power and alleviate threats.
